gpt4 book ai didi

c++ - 在c++中的fstream中设置默认目录路径

转载 作者:搜寻专家 更新时间:2023-10-31 02:15:54 25 4
gpt4 key购买 nike

我可以在 C++ 中为 fstream 设置默认目录路径吗?如果我说,

fstream fPointer("file1.txt",ios::in);

它应该从 /home/[user]/[path]/file1.txt 找到文件

它应该会自动定位目录 (/home/[user]/[path]/)每当我使用 fstream 或 ofstream 时。

最佳答案

fstream 将在“当前”工作目录(即执行程序的目录)中打开文件。如果你想改变这个,在执行程序之前使用 cd (windows) 或 cwd (Linux?) 来设置当前工作目录。

或者,只需在构造函数中指定文件的完整路径。

关于c++ - 在c++中的fstream中设置默认目录路径,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/37857717/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com